Who am I?

[English]

I am fluent in English and Spanish, and started studying Japanese in the late 1990s, though not very deeply at that time. Since January 2008 I've been studying Japanese rather obsessively. I discovered Toradora! rather by accident in early 2009, though I didn't find this site until November. The original is almost always better than the derivatives, and it was no surprise that the book was much better than the anime (let alone the incomplete manga!), even in translation.

Anyway, I am polishing my meager skills in reading Japanese helping with Baka-Tsuki and a few manga scanlations. I am currently working on the Japanese to English translation of the book Golden Time 4, and on the manga scanlations of Boku no Marie, Chokotto Hime, Kyoumen no Silhouette, Mill, Neko Ane, Undead and Yuki ni Tsubasa.

In English, I have hundreds of books, not counting hundreds more already given away to libraries to clear space. Most of the books are science fiction, alternate history, or related to J.R.R. Tolkien. I have copies of The Hobbit in English, Spanish, Polish, Italian and Japanese. The Japanese Hobbit, amazingly enough, describes Dwarves by likening them to Disney's Seven Dwarves! The Professor would be rolling in his grave at that. He did not like Disney productions.
